Companies House Business Names Registration Policy

Words Imply Pre-eminence Status

  • Alba
  • Albannach

Use of the above word in your company name will depend on how it is presented. If you wish to use the word at the beginning of your company name, you would need to show that your company is pre-eminent in its field. You are required to provide official permission from an independent source such as the Scottish Executive, a Government department, trade association or other representative body.

If the word is used elsewhere in the name and qualified by words that do not describe an activity or product, for example by using a made-up word, then evidence of pre-eminence is not necessarily essential. However, you would be expected to show that your company is substantial in relation to its activity or product and that it is eminent in its own field.

If you want to use the word because it is a surname, you will usually be given approval if the company name includes forenames or initials.

Your company’s registered office must be in Scotland with the exception only if the word is your surname.

Maintaining your company records

At every anniversary of your company, you are required to prepare and file annual return to Companies House. Annual Return is different from annual accounts. Annual Return is a snapshot of information about your company shares structure, directors on board and shareholders and registered office.
